How do police officers determine probable cause?

For an arrest or evidence obtained in a search to be valid, police officers must first establish probable cause upon objective criteria that, in turn, leads them to believe the suspect committed a crime. What is considered to be wire fraud?

Wire fraud generally constitutes any plan devised with the intent of defrauding others of money or property via any electric form of media. Allegations of wire fraud can be exceedingly serious; in many cases, wire fraud may be prosecuted in either state or federal court since electronic communication often cross state lines.
